Ashrawi: UN failure to call out Israeli crimes against Palestinian children is inexcusable

RAMALLAH, Wednesday, July 31, 2019 – For the fourth year in a row, and despite the urging of several leading human rights organizations and experts, including United Nations Special Rapporteurs, the United Nations has failed again to include Israel in its annual blacklist of armed forces that commit atrocities against youth, today said Hanan Ashrawi, member of the Executive Committee of the Palestine Liberation Organization (PLO).

“This failure is inexcusable, given Israel's dismal human rights record and its documented abuses against Palestinian children, including the arbitrary detention of hundreds of children every year, its use of torture against them and other grave violations, including the deliberate killing and maiming of roughly 2,800 Palestinian children  in 2018 alone. Turning a blind eye to Israeli crimes and failing to apply such nominal standards of accountability emboldens the occupying power to escalate its flagrant violations, as documented and reported by human rights organizations,” she said in a statement.

“In light of the international community’s abdication of its responsibilities vis-à-vis international law, it is no surprise that Israel continues to commit war crimes and violate international law and human rights on a daily basis with shameful impunity. Additionally, the right-wing in Israel is exploiting the current US-Israeli partnership to create new facts on the ground with absolute disregard to international law and declared rejection of the internationally-endorsed requirements of peace, including Palestinian statehood. This was clearly evident in the Israeli Cabinet’s farcical “approval” of Palestinian homes in so-called Area C in the occupied West Bank as a way to whitewash the construction of 6,000 new illegal settlement units on stolen Palestinian land. In this regard, we reaffirm that all settlement construction in the Occupied Palestinian Territory, including East Jerusalem, is illegal and constitutes a war crime under the Rome Statute. Israeli intransigence and American collusion cannot change this legal fact or set it aside.”

Ashrawi concluded by stressing that “the international community and its bodies have a legal and moral obligation to hold Israel accountable for its relentless criminality and rogue conduct, to preserve the standing and relevance of the international rules-based system, and to ensure that the Palestinian people enjoy their inalienable and absolute rights to self-determination and freedom.

“Peace and prosperity in the region will remain elusive so long as racist and colonial agendas that dismiss Palestinian rights are perpetuated by international inaction on the one hand and US collusion on the other.”
